麻豆黑色丝袜jk制服福利网站-麻豆精品传媒视频观看-麻豆精品传媒一二三区在线视频-麻豆精选传媒4区2021-在线视频99-在线视频a

千鋒教育-做有情懷、有良心、有品質的職業教育機構

手機站
千鋒教育

千鋒學習站 | 隨時隨地免費學

千鋒教育

掃一掃進入千鋒手機站

領取全套視頻
千鋒教育

關注千鋒學習站小程序
隨時隨地免費學習課程

當前位置:首頁  >  行業資訊  > 嵌入式應用技術學什么

嵌入式應用技術學什么

來源:千鋒教育
發布人:xqq
時間: 2024-10-29 23:51:55 1730217115

嵌入式系統是指將計算機技術嵌入到其他設備中,形成一個具有特定功能的系統。與傳統的計算機相比,嵌入式系統通常具有更小的體積、更低的功耗和更高的可靠性。它們被廣泛應用于家電、汽車、醫療設備、工業控制等領域。嵌入式系統的核心在于其軟件和硬件的緊密結合,能夠高效地完成特定任務。

_x000D_

嵌入式系統的構成一般包括硬件平臺和軟件系統。硬件平臺通常由微控制器、傳感器、執行器等組成,而軟件系統則包括操作系統、驅動程序和應用程序等。由于嵌入式系統的應用場景多種多樣,開發者需要根據具體需求選擇合適的硬件和軟件架構,以確保系統的性能和穩定性。

_x000D_

在學習嵌入式應用技術時,首先需要掌握基本的計算機科學知識,包括數據結構、算法、操作系統原理等。這些知識為理解嵌入式系統的工作原理打下了基礎。熟悉電子電路和信號處理也是必不可少的,這有助于開發者在設計硬件時做出更合理的選擇。

_x000D_

嵌入式系統的開發過程通常包括需求分析、系統設計、硬件選擇、軟件開發和測試驗證等多個階段。每個階段都需要開發者具備一定的專業技能和實踐經驗,只有這樣才能確保最終產品的質量和性能。為了提高開發效率,許多開發者還會使用各種開發工具和平臺,如Arduino、Raspberry Pi等,這些工具可以幫助快速原型設計和測試。

_x000D_

編程語言的選擇

_x000D_

在嵌入式系統開發中,編程語言的選擇至關重要。C語言是嵌入式開發中最常用的語言,因為它具有高效、可移植和靈活等優點。C語言的底層特性使得開發者能夠直接操作硬件,進行內存管理,這對于嵌入式系統的性能優化至關重要。

_x000D_

除了C語言,C++也在嵌入式開發中逐漸受到青睞。C++支持面向對象編程,這使得代碼的復用性和可維護性得到了提升。在復雜的嵌入式項目中,使用C++可以更好地組織代碼結構,降低開發難度。

_x000D_

近年來,Python等高級語言也開始進入嵌入式領域。雖然Python的執行效率相對較低,但其簡單易用的特性使得開發者能夠快速實現原型,尤其是在數據處理和算法驗證方面表現出色。了解多種編程語言的特點和適用場景,有助于開發者在實際項目中做出更合理的選擇。

_x000D_

在實際開發中,嵌入式開發者還需要掌握特定的開發環境和工具鏈。常見的開發環境包括Keil、IAR等,這些工具提供了豐富的調試和仿真功能,能夠幫助開發者快速定位問題。學習使用版本控制工具如Git也是非常重要的,它能夠幫助團隊管理代碼,協同開發。

_x000D_

實時操作系統(RTOS)

_x000D_

實時操作系統(RTOS)在嵌入式系統中扮演著重要角色。與傳統操作系統相比,RTOS能夠在嚴格的時間限制內完成任務,因此被廣泛應用于對時間要求高的領域,如汽車電子、工業控制和醫療設備等。RTOS的設計理念是確保系統能夠在規定的時間內響應事件,從而提高系統的可靠性和穩定性。

_x000D_

RTOS通常具備多任務處理能力,能夠同時運行多個任務。這些任務可以根據優先級進行調度,確保關鍵任務在緊急情況下能夠得到及時處理。學習RTOS的任務調度機制、內存管理和中斷處理等基礎知識,對于嵌入式開發者來說至關重要。

_x000D_

在選擇RTOS時,開發者需要考慮多個因素,包括系統資源的限制、實時性要求和開發成本等。常見的RTOS有FreeRTOS、VxWorks、uC/OS等,這些系統各有特點,適用于不同的應用場景。了解這些RTOS的架構和功能,有助于開發者在項目中做出合適的選擇。

_x000D_

RTOS的學習還包括如何進行任務間通信和同步。常用的通信機制包括消息隊列、信號量和共享內存等。掌握這些機制能夠幫助開發者在多任務環境中高效地管理資源,避免競爭條件和死鎖等問題。

_x000D_

硬件接口與通信協議

_x000D_

在嵌入式應用中,硬件接口和通信協議是不可忽視的重要方面。嵌入式系統通常需要與各種外部設備進行交互,如傳感器、執行器和其他微控制器等。了解常見的硬件接口,如GPIO、ADC、PWM等,有助于開發者設計和實現有效的硬件連接。

_x000D_

通信協議則是確保不同設備之間能夠順利交換數據的關鍵。常見的通信協議包括I2C、SPI、UART等,每種協議都有其獨特的優缺點和適用場景。例如,I2C適用于短距離、低速的數據傳輸,而SPI則適用于高速數據傳輸。開發者需要根據項目需求選擇合適的通信協議,以實現最佳的系統性能。

_x000D_

在學習硬件接口和通信協議時,實踐是非常重要的。通過實際搭建電路和編寫代碼,開發者能夠更好地理解接口的工作原理和通信協議的實現方式。使用示波器和邏輯分析儀等工具進行調試,也能夠幫助開發者快速定位問題,提高開發效率。

_x000D_

在嵌入式系統中,硬件接口和通信協議的設計還需要考慮電源管理和信號完整性等因素。合理的電源設計能夠確保系統的穩定運行,而良好的信號設計則能夠降低干擾,提高數據傳輸的可靠性。

_x000D_

調試與測試技術

_x000D_

調試與測試是嵌入式系統開發中不可或缺的環節。由于嵌入式系統通常運行在資源有限的環境中,調試過程可能會面臨諸多挑戰。開發者需要掌握多種調試技術,以確保系統的穩定性和可靠性。

_x000D_

常見的調試技術包括單步調試、斷點調試和實時監控等。單步調試允許開發者逐行執行代碼,觀察程序的運行狀態,而斷點調試則能夠在特定位置暫停程序,方便開發者檢查變量值和系統狀態。實時監控則可以幫助開發者觀察系統在實際運行中的表現,及時發現潛在問題。

_x000D_

在測試階段,開發者需要進行功能測試、性能測試和穩定性測試等多種測試類型。功能測試主要驗證系統是否按照預期工作,而性能測試則關注系統在高負載情況下的表現。穩定性測試則是為了確保系統在長時間運行后的可靠性。

_x000D_

自動化測試工具的使用也越來越受到重視。通過編寫自動化測試腳本,開發者可以快速進行回歸測試,提高測試效率和準確性。學習如何使用這些工具,能夠幫助開發者更好地管理測試過程,提升產品質量。

_x000D_

物聯網(IoT)與嵌入式應用

_x000D_

物聯網(IoT)是近年來快速發展的技術領域,嵌入式系統在其中發揮著重要作用。IoT的核心理念是通過互聯網將各種設備連接起來,實現數據的采集、傳輸和處理。嵌入式系統作為IoT設備的基礎,負責執行數據采集和控制任務。

_x000D_

在IoT應用中,嵌入式系統需要具備網絡連接能力。常見的無線通信技術包括Wi-Fi、藍牙、Zigbee等,開發者需要根據應用場景選擇合適的通信方式。IoT設備通常需要處理大量數據,因此數據存儲和處理能力也是設計時需要考慮的重要因素。

_x000D_

安全性在IoT應用中尤為重要,嵌入式系統必須具備一定的安全機制,以防止數據泄露和設備被攻擊。開發者需要學習如何實現數據加密、身份驗證和訪問控制等安全措施,確保IoT系統的安全性。

_x000D_

在IoT項目中,數據分析和云計算也起著重要作用。通過將數據上傳到云端進行分析,開發者能夠獲得更深入的洞察,從而優化系統性能和用戶體驗。了解云計算的基本概念和相關技術,有助于開發者在IoT項目中更好地應用嵌入式技術。

_x000D_

總結與展望

_x000D_

嵌入式應用技術是一個快速發展的領域,涵蓋了硬件、軟件、通信和數據處理等多個方面。隨著技術的不斷進步,嵌入式系統的應用場景將會越來越廣泛,開發者需要不斷學習新知識,提升自身技能,以適應行業的變化。

_x000D_

未來,隨著人工智能、5G等新技術的興起,嵌入式應用技術也將迎來新的機遇與挑戰。開發者需要關注行業動態,學習新技術,以便在競爭中保持優勢。通過不斷實踐和探索,開發者能夠在嵌入式領域找到更多的創新點,實現更高效、更智能的系統設計。

_x000D_

嵌入式應用技術是一個充滿潛力的領域,學習和掌握相關知識將為個人職業發展提供廣闊的空間。希望更多的人能夠加入到這個充滿挑戰與機遇的行業中,共同推動技術的進步與發展。

_x000D_
tags: IT培訓
聲明:本站稿件版權均屬千鋒教育所有,未經許可不得擅自轉載。
10年以上業內強師集結,手把手帶你蛻變精英
請您保持通訊暢通,專屬學習老師24小時內將與您1V1溝通
免費領取
今日已有369人領取成功
劉同學 138****2860 剛剛成功領取
王同學 131****2015 剛剛成功領取
張同學 133****4652 剛剛成功領取
李同學 135****8607 剛剛成功領取
楊同學 132****5667 剛剛成功領取
岳同學 134****6652 剛剛成功領取
梁同學 157****2950 剛剛成功領取
劉同學 189****1015 剛剛成功領取
張同學 155****4678 剛剛成功領取
鄒同學 139****2907 剛剛成功領取
董同學 138****2867 剛剛成功領取
周同學 136****3602 剛剛成功領取
相關推薦HOT
主站蜘蛛池模板: 四虎1515hh丶com| 久久4k岛国高清一区二区| 四虎永久免费地址ww484e5566| 免费看黄网站在线看| 国产又爽又黄又舒服又刺激视频| 一个人hd高清在线观看免费直播| 李老汉的性生生活2| 八戒在线视频| 夜来香电影完整版免费观看| 樱花草在线社区www| 国产砖码砖专区| 欧美日韩国产精品| 国产剧情毛片| 欧美性理论片在线观看片免费| 久久国产精品二国产精品| 第一福利官方导航| 免费体验120秒视频| 99热99re8国产在线播放| 污污网站免费观看| 国内精品久久久久久久影视麻豆 | 美女扒开尿口让男人插| 美女被免费视频网站| 日韩欧美一区黑人vs日本人| 美女被狂揉下部羞羞动漫| 国产精品一区二区久久精品涩爱| 爱搞激情在线| 丝袜美腿中文字幕| 性爱狂魔| 亚洲一区天堂| 久久国产精品-国产精品| 鲁啊鲁啊鲁在线视频播放| 欧洲美女与动zooz| 2021国产麻豆剧传媒仙踪林| 国产护士一级毛片高清| 制服丝袜中文字幕在线观看| 日本肉动漫无遮挡无删减在线观看| 欧洲成人r片在线观看| 国产白白白在线永久播放| 麻豆床传媒| 国产刺激视频| 日b片|